Colors

Look at what the leaves on the trees do when fall begins and be inspired to do the same to your home. Change or add a color to your space; This can be all it takes to announce the fall season. This does not mean that you must change your gray sofa or your white armchair, simply add an orange foliage pillow. The throw pillow will say ‘fall’ without actually spelling it out on the pillow. You can even add some dried florals (they are cheap) or dried corn husks to your Centre pieces. If you are feeling extra adventurous, add a fall colored rug to your indoors or outdoors to ground the space with a fall vibe. Pillows, rugs, and small décor pieces are the perfect way to make your home cozy for the fall season.

Add Fabrics and Textures

Aside from the fall colored throw pillows and rugs, add more, more, and more textures and layers to your home. Mix and match textures in any of the rooms or outside space of your home to make your home cozier (and trendier). Nothing screams Fall like textures do. Another fall ~must~ is a throw blanket that will complement any piece of furniture and make your home feel warmer with style. Like me, most people dread fall coming because you feel like you are no longer going to be able to spend time outdoors. But I realized that you can! Add cushions and throw blankets to your outdoor furniture so that you will want to still spend time outdoors and be just as cozy and warm. You can even add a firepit which will make you feel like you are in outdoor heaven, you may even feel like you are indoors.

Lighting

As it is getting closer to Halloween and the trick-or-treating season, think about adding Chic outdoor lighting to your front and backyard. With lampposts, people will be able to see the front of your home, which is especially important if you want kids to stop at your house to get candy and not think that your house is haunted. Lighting will also add to the design and style of your home and make it feel livelier. If you do not want lampposts, you can add string lights which are also fun, hip and trendy.
